Aspects Influencing Headset Prices
The price of a headset can differ substantially based on several elements. Comprehending these elements can assist customers make informed choices when purchasing headsets.
1. Innovation and Features
Headsets come equipped with a myriad of features that can significantly affect their prices. Typical technological improvements include:
- Noise Cancellation: Active sound cancellation (ANC) innovation is typically discovered in higher-end models. This function enhances audio quality by decreasing background noise.
- Wireless vs. Wired: Wireless headsets generally command greater rates due to the innovation associated with Bluetooth or other wireless connections.
- Audio Quality: Brands that highlight high-definition sound quality typically price their items greater. Studio-quality headsets, for example, offer more precise audio fidelity than basic models.
- Microphone Quality: For gamers and experts, the quality of the microphone incorporated into headsets can dramatically impact usability and, subsequently, prices.

Developed brands like Bose, Sony, and Sennheiser often have higher price points due to the fact that of their credibility for quality and reliability, whereas lesser-known brands might use cheaper alternatives that lack specific functions or toughness.
3. Products and Build Quality
The materials utilized in construction can contribute significantly to a headset's price. High-end models might use premium plastics, metals, and other long lasting products that not only enhance convenience but likewise increase durability.
4. Market Demand
Market trends and customer preferences likewise play an essential role in pricing. Throughout the release of brand-new models, prices may spike due to high demand. Seasonal sales or packages might also affect the total pricing strategy.
5. Kind of Headset
Various kinds of headsets serve different functions and feature their particular price ranges:
Type of Headset | Price Range (GBP) | Typical Use |
---|---|---|
Standard Wired Headset | ₤ 20 - ₤ 50 | Casual listening |
Gaming Headsets | ₤ 50 - ₤ 300 | Video gaming environments |
Noise-Cancelling Headsets | ₤ 100 - ₤ 400 | Travel and work environments |
Studio Headphones | ₤ 100 - ₤ 800+ | Professional audio production |
Real Wireless Earbuds | ₤ 50 - ₤ 300 | Everyday use and benefit |

Frequently Asked Questions About Headset Prices
Q1: What is the typical cost of a decent headset?
A1: A good headset typically ranges from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200, depending upon the features and brand. Standard models may use less than ideal sound quality, while mid-range alternatives typically offer a good balance between price and performance.
Q2: Are more costly headsets worth the financial investment?
A2: More costly models typically feature exceptional sound quality, better comfort, and advanced features such as sound cancellation and top quality microphones. For severe users, such as gamers or audio professionals, the financial investment can be worth it.
Q3: Do wireless headsets cost more than wired ones?
A3: Generally, yes, due to the included innovation associated with wireless Bluetooth connections. However, the price difference can likewise depend upon brand name reputation and additional functions.
Q4: Are there any budget choices that offer good quality?
A4: Yes, there are several budget plan alternatives that supply good quality, specifically from emerging brands. Consumers need to look for models with good reviews and essential functions that fit their requirements.
Q5: What should I think about before purchasing a headset?
A5: Consider elements such as usage purpose (video gaming, travel, or workplace), comfort, audio quality, microphone efficiency, battery life (for wireless), and of course, spending plan constraints.
